Добавления репозитория и ключа Debian к ubuntu

ДОБАВИТЬ РЕПОЗИТОРИЙ Debian К ubuntu


sudo nano /etc/apt/sources.list


deb http://mirror.yandex.ru/debian/ stable main non-free contrib


вместо stable (стабильные пакеты) можно прописать testing (тестируемые пакеты, которые скорее всего включат в следующий релиз debian) или unstable (не стабильные pre и beta версии или только появившиеся, обновленные пакеты), oldstable (пакеты из предыдущих версий, которых на данный момент нет в репозиторих, например отсюда можно скачать простой текстовый редактор с минимальным набором функций типа abiword называется ted)

Добавление ключа

sudo apt-key adv --recv-keys --keyserver keyserver.ubuntu.com AED4B06F473041FA

Чтоб добавить ключ вручную для определенного репозитория, если этого ключа нет то aptitude при обновлении пакетов пишет

 Следующие подписи не могут быть проверены, так как недоступен общий ключ: NO_PUBKEY 0123456789

Нужно прописать в терминале

gpg --keyserver keyserver.ubuntu.com --recv-keys 0123456789 && gpg --export -a 0123456789 | sudo apt-key add - && sudo aptitude update

или так

sudo apt-key adv --recv-keys --keyserver keyserver.ubuntu.com 0123456789

Только при добавлении может показать, что не достаточно кэша, решение таково

sudo nano /etc/apt/apt.conf

В этом файле если ничего не прописано, то прописывается эта строка


APT::Cache-Limit "50000000";

или исправляется текущее значение напимер на такое, которое тут.

Управление ключами (Источник)

Список установленных ключей
apt-key list
Добавление ключа
apt-key add key_file.gpg
 
Удаление ключа
apt-key del kei_id

Комментариев нет:

Отправить комментарий